Details that Make a Difference
Tents can be down right UGLY! Tent pole sleeves like these in fuchsia hides the ugly mechanics of the tent. Add in a Chandilier made completly from lush strands of orchids and fabric draping and you've completely transformed your reception into something right from the pages of a magazine. Tent Poles Sleeves and Fabric Draping can be customize to any color. Orchid Strands available in a variety of colors as well.
Adding a Tall Centerpiece to a room with high ceilings helps fill negative space. Consider mixing High and Low centerpieces if you have more than 6 tables. You'll add a pop to the room or tent and help transform it from Drab to Fab!
Dress up the Drab Pool with a pool floats made from Reclaimed Bamboo. A definite conversation piece in an unexpected place.

Custom Made, Custom Tailored (with 2 Weeks Notice) !
This wedding turned out fabulous considering we were only given 2 weeks notice! Turns out the florist (a friends recommendation) they originally hired bit off more than they could chew and when it came down to it they backed out. What this couple needed was an floral and event company like us, not a florist. When we got the call we mobilized and produced everything the couple desired. All on time and all beyond their expectations - they were beyond thrilled and so great to work with!
Here's what we did....Ivory and Taupe Tent Fabric Draping, Entry Draping into their Home, Textile Selection & Purchasing including Tailoring of Table Linens, Custom Fabricated Ceremony Seating Structures, Pool Floats, Hand Cut Bamboo Aisle Pathways, Hand Folded Origami, and of course the most BEAUTIFUL Gorgeous Flowers they ever laid eyes on !! All this and 2 weeks!?! We did it and it was amazing!


Two large (10ft X 22ft) custom made bamboo structures provided guests shade from the HOT sun during the wedding ceremony. We had waterproof fabric too in case it rained. Fortunately it was a beautiful sunny day in a gorgeous setting.

We draped the tent with ivory and taupe colored fabric. This helped disguise all the ugly tent mechanics as well as hid the metal tent poles with white and blue tent pole sleeves.
